What is a Car Locksmith?
A car locksmith is a specific expert who deals with the security and unlocking requirements of automobiles. They excel in managing numerous types of car locks, consisting of door locks, ignition locks, and trunk locks. Car locksmith professionals are equipped with the current tools and technology to help with key duplication, lockout services, and even innovative security systems like transponder keys and remote programming.
Services Offered by Car Locksmiths
- emergency locksmith for car Lockout Services
- If you've locked yourself out of your car, a car locksmith can rapidly and effectively access to your vehicle without causing damage.
- Key Duplication
- Required an additional set of keys? Car locksmiths can make duplicates of your car keys, consisting of high-security and transponder keys.
- Key Fob Programming
- Lost your key fob or need a brand-new one programmed? Car locksmith professionals can manage the programming and synchronization of your key fob.
- Transponder Key Services
- Transponder keys are equipped with a microchip that interacts with your car's immobilizer system. A car locksmith can assist with lost, broken, or reprogrammed transponder keys.
- Lock Repair and Replacement
- If your car lock is broken or malfunctioning, a car locksmith can repair or replace it to ensure your security.
- High-Security Key Services
- For improved security, car locksmith professionals can cut and program high-security keys, which are more complex and more difficult to replicate.
- Ignition Cylinder Replacement
- If your ignition lock is harmed, a car locksmith can replace the ignition cylinder to get your car back in working order.

What to Expect When Calling a Car Locksmith
- Preliminary Contact
- When you call a car locksmith, you'll likely talk to a consumer service agent. Supply your location and the nature of your emergency situation.
- Evaluation
- The locksmith will evaluate the situation over the phone and determine the best course of action. They may ask concerns about your vehicle, such as the make, design, and year.
- Arrival Time
- A lot of car locksmith professionals use 24/7 emergency situation services, but arrival times can vary. Request a projected time of arrival (ETA) and any extra costs for rush services.
- Service
- Upon arrival, the locksmith will validate your identity and assess the lock. They will then use their tools and know-how to resolve the concern. For more complex services like key fob programming, they might need to take the vehicle to their store.
- Payment
- cheap car locksmith near me locksmiths generally accept money, charge card, and often mobile payments. Verify the payment techniques and fees before the service starts.

Frequently asked questions
Q: How long does it take for a car locksmith to arrive?

- A: This can differ depending upon the service provider and your area. Many car locksmiths provide 24/7 services and can arrive within 30 minutes to an hour.
Q: Do car locksmiths charge for travel?
- A: Yes, numerous car locksmith professionals charge a travel fee, which can differ based upon the range. It's best to inquire about this fee when you require service.
Q: Can car locksmiths work on all types of cars?
- A: Most car locksmiths are trained to work on a wide variety of automobiles, consisting of domestic and imported vehicles, trucks, and SUVs. Nevertheless, some focus on particular makes or models, so it's an excellent concept to confirm their know-how with your vehicle type.
Q: Are car locksmith services covered by insurance coverage?
- A: Some insurance coverage policies cover locksmith services, particularly if the lockout is because of a covered occurrence like a theft or mishap. Talk to your insurance coverage service provider for information.
Q: What should I do if I lose my car keys?
- A: If you lose your car keys, the primary step is to call a car locksmith. They can assist you get to your vehicle and make a new set of keys. In the meantime, prevent leaving your car unattended and think about utilizing mass transit or a ride-sharing service.
Q: Can a car locksmith assist with a broken key in the lock?

- A: Yes, car locksmith professionals are proficient in extracting broken keys from locks. They can also repair or replace the lock if necessary.
Q: How can I avoid a car lockout?
- A: To avoid a car lockout, constantly keep a spare set of type in a secure area, such as a security deposit box or with a trusted good friend. Furthermore, think about investing in a car with keyless entry or a remote start system.
